## Deployment

Welcome aboard! Formulator runs every user-supplied formula inside a locked-down evaluator — no filesystem, no network, strict CPU and memory caps. Deploys are plain rolling restarts; the sandbox image is baked into the release artifact, so never patch it live. Before your first deploy, skim the sandbox settings the service boots with, shown below.

service settings:
FRAMIR_LOG_LEVEL=debug
FRAMIR_METRICS_HOST=metrics.framir.tolvaqcorp.corp
FRAMIR_POOL_SIZE=16

This PR exposes the SQL linting rules in Quillbase to external plugins. Previously, rules for keyword casing, join style, and identifier quoting were hardcoded; plugin authors could neither relax nor tighten them. Each rule now accepts a severity level and an optional file-glob scope, validated at plugin load time so misconfigurations fail fast rather than silently skipping files.

Defaults match prior behavior exactly. Plugin authors should calibrate against the tuning constants listed below.

constants for kaduf-tafop:
QUOTAS = {
    "holwyn": 877,
    "pelox": 887,
    "zorath": 371,
    "ralir": 836,
    "juldor": 266,
}

Quarterly Planning Note — Warranty-Cost Overrun

For the incoming director: the Quenby heater range exceeded its warranty reserve by a significant margin this quarter, traced to a thermostat batch from a single supplier. Replacement costs are contained, but the reserve model needs revision before next planning cycle. Finance has drafted options. The restricted note you need before the board session appears below.

board note of kagaf-kajog: Only 5 of the 80 pilot accounts renewed Holix, so a churn review is set for April 1.